WES3 Water Interface
Installation Recommendations
Prepare the area:
O
Identify possible sources of risk or leakage (e.g. pipe penetrations, HVAC equipment, pumps, storage vessels)
O
Identify any particular areas that need to be protected (e.g. high risk, high value areas)
O
Verify the area the cable will be installed in and ensure sufficient length of cable has been supplied
O
Clean the area where the cable will be installed of dirt, debris or obstructions.
Installation:
O
Open the WES3 Water Interface unit by removing the outer body screws
O
Run the cable through the bottom grommets and connect to the input terminals
O
Turn on the interface and pair into the WES network. Refer to the WES3 Installation and Operation Manual for reference
O
Position the Water Detection Tape appropriately so that it provides the most appropriate level of detection
O
It is imperative the Water Detection Tape is protected from sharp or metallic objects to prevent false activation
O
It is recommended that the cable is securely fixed using suitable fixings, available from Ramtech Electronics
O
If the Water Detection Tape is installed between pipe insulation and the surrounding casing, it is recommended that a
thicker tape (30-40 mm) is fitted over the band
O
If the Water Detection Tape is to be glued against the floor, it is recommended that Casco 3831, S9 Super glue is used
O
If the area is heavy with condensation, it may be required to “raise” the tape or cable above the surface to be monitored
using 3mm tape or similar. This will prevent false activation of the sensor.
Testing:
Once installed, the system can be tested by placing a wet cloth over the tape or cable to simulate a water leak. The WES3
Water Interface will change state and trigger an alert on the WES Connect base station and (where used) the REACT mobile
application. To ensure the device is in the correct state to deploy refer to the LED Indication information below.
Note:
The system should be tested to ensure the level of sensitivity is appropriate prior to commissioning.
